(Video) ‘Star Wars’ Scene of Anakin And Padme Is The New Internet’s Favorite Meme

There is a new Star Wars meme out there and people are actually having a whole lot of fun with it. The context of the original story of the meme might not be suitable to be a meme but the facial expressions of the two actors are what has inspired hundreds of memes as Padme’s doubt when questioning Anakin has proved to be versatile for many different subjects.

The meme has spread rapidly throughout the internet, with hundreds of variations showing up all over social media as the momentum of the meme has increased in the past week. So the format is that someone will say something, then the other person will give a follow-up clarifying question and when the other person avoids answering it, the person seeking clarification begins to freak out.

The meme was originally derived from a scene in the film in which the characters Anakin Skywalker and Padme Amidala are enjoying a romantic picnic while discussing politics. Padme, a senator for the Galactic Republic, is a bit more optimistic in the system’s ability to govern, while Anakin remains skeptical.

“I don’t think the system works”, says Anakin. When asked how it can work better, he elaborates. “We need a system where the politicians sit down and discuss the problem”, he explains. “Agree on what’s the best interest for all the people, and then do it”.

“That’s exactly what we do”, replies Padme. “The trouble is that people don’t always agree”.

“Well, they should be made to”, Anakin interjects, worrisomely. “By whom”, Padme asks incredulously. “Who’s going to make them? You?”. “Of course not me”, her date retorts. “But someone. Someone wise”.

“Sounds an awful lot like a dictatorship to me”, Padme remarks, to which Anakin says with a coy smile, “Well if it works”.
